Yes, it is a judgement call, if it is not routine.  I suppose the agent can
decide, but usually they will show it to an underwriter and they do a
little broader research to see if the company has any guidance or
precedent.

That means don't tell whoever it is too much about the EV. Only tell them
what they ask.  Go to agents that are used to the unusual, hot rods,
antiques, weird imports, kit cars, etc.  Be nice - an antagonistic attitude
can queer any deal, and you are not the customer so much as a supplicant if
it is a non-routing policy.  You want the agent on your side in the
conversation with the underwriter.

Try different companies, obviously, and if you do get a quote don't feel
bad about trying to beat the price somewhere else - they are used to that,
but do it nicely.

> I got rid of my Geo Metro EV and purchased a 1974 Saab Sonett that was
> originaly converted to electric by Walter Kern, of Saab Quantum fame, back
> in the 1980's.  I'm swapping the lead-acid batteries for lithium, plus
> updating some of the electronics.  But my old insurance company, SafeCo,
> has declined to insure the Saab, even though they'd been insuring my Geo EV
> for
> 8 years.  My insurance agent is unable to find anyone here in Utah that
> will insure it.  I even called Haggerty myself, but they said they don't
> insure electric vehicles.  So I need help.  Can anyone point me in the
> right direction?  All I really need is liability.
